"West Country Man" by The Dreadnoughts is a lively folk-punk song released in 2010. It celebrates rural life, love, and the rugged identity of the West Country, blending humor with nostalgia. The energetic instrumentation features traditional folk elements, fostering a sense of community and pride. Its catchy chorus has made it a favorite at festivals. #FolkPunk
